Dawn wrote: When a question that has to be answered on the PIP forms include "DO YOU HAVE TO USE AN AID OR APPLIANCE TO......." do whatever would my husband be classed in the eyes of the DWP as my aid please,i'm never quite sure what to put,is HE my aid or do they mean a walking stick or a mobility scooter??
Your husband would be providing you with assistance, they would not be an aid.
The PIP Claim guide has a list of aids that are expected to be of use for each activity.
